The Guadalupe Mountains are a mountain range located in western Texas and southeastern New Mexico. The range includes the highest summit in Texas, Guadalupe Peak, 8,749 feet, and the "signature peak" of West Texas, El Capitan, both located within Guadalupe Mountains National Park.
